Ingredients
- 4, boneless and skinless (6 oz each) chicken breasts
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1, zested and juiced lemon
- 2 tbsp, chopped rosemary
- 1 tbsp, chopped thyme
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/4 tsp black pepper
- 2 cloves, minced garlic
Instructions
- Step 1: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Pat 4 chicken breasts dry, then season both sides with 1/2 tsp salt and 1/4 tsp black pepper.
- Step 2: Heat 2 tbsp olive oil in an oven-safe sk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ken breasts and sear for 3 minutes per side until golden brown.
- Step 3: Remove skillet from heat, stir in 1 lemon zest, 2 tbsp lemon juice, 2 tbsp chopped rosemary, 1 tbsp chopped thyme, and 2 minced garlic cloves, then return to oven.
- Step 4: Bake for 15-18 minutes until intern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C), then rest 5 minutes before serving.

How do I store leftover Best Lemon-Herb Chicken Breasts?
Cool to room temperature within 2 hours, then store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 4 days. Reheat covered in a 350°F oven for 10-12 minutes, or microwave at 70% power in 60-second bursts to keep olive oil from drying out.

How do I scale Best Lemon-Herb Chicken Breasts for a different number of people?
The recipe is written for 4 servings. Multiply each ingredient by (your serving target / 4). Cook time stays roughly the same up to 2x; for 3-4x batches, switch from a skillet to a sheet pan or stockpot so the food isn't crowded — overcrowding steams instead of browns.
